Patent number: 11928632Abstract: A method of deception detection based upon ocular information of a subject provides a video camera configured to record a close-up view of a subject's eye. A cognitive state model is configured to determine a high to a low cognitive load experienced by the subject. An emotional state model is configured to determine a high to a low state of arousal experienced by the subject. After asking a question, the ocular information is processed to identify changes in ocular signals of the subject. The cognitive state and emotional state models are evaluated based solely on the changes in ocular signals where a probability of the subject being either truthful or deceptive is estimated for a binary output.Type: GrantFiled: December 18, 2020Date of Patent: March 12, 2024Assignee: Senseye, Inc.Inventors: David Zakariaie, Jared Bowden, Patricia Herrmann, Seth Weisberg, Andrew R. Sommerlot, Taumer Anabtawi, Joseph Brown, Alexander Rowe

Patent number: 11912414Abstract: A cockpit center console armrest includes a base member configured for mounting to a floor, an extending member mechanically coupled to the base member, and an armrest mechanically coupled to the extending member. The extending member includes an inner telescoping member configured for sliding within an outer telescoping member for adjusting a height of the armrest. A lever exposed on an underside of the armrest is configured for actuating a release mechanism. The release mechanism is configured for releasably securing the inner telescoping member to the outer telescoping member. A pivot axis pivotably couples the extending member to the base member such that the extending member is rotatable for rotating the armrest between a deployed orientation and a retracted orientation.Type: GrantFiled: May 4, 2022Date of Patent: February 27, 2024Assignee: Textron Innovations Inc.Inventors: Frank Joseph Rowe, Merril Binford Williams, Jonathan Lynn Headrick, Michael John Seibel

Patent number: 11273915Abstract: A substructure in an aircraft cabin includes a drawer-insert accepting portion that defines multiple racks. Each rack may receive an exchangeable drawer insert. A module-accepting portion of the substructure defines an opening that includes a supporting surface, a back wall which extends upward and outward, and a lateral side wall. A module is provided for optionally installing in the module-accepting portion. The module has concealed areas upon installing that include: (i) a base adapted to rest on the supporting surface, (ii) a side wall adapted to abut the lateral side wall, and (iii) a rear wall adapted to abut the back wall. The module also has exposed surfaces upon installing that are adapted to match an existing profile of the drawer-insert accepting portion. The module-accepting portion is configured for stowing cargo in a first mode and for receiving the module in a second mode.Type: GrantFiled: October 27, 2017Date of Patent: March 15, 2022Assignee: Textron Innovations, Inc.Inventors: Frank Joseph Rowe, Michael Scott Robinson, David Wayne Davis, JoAnn Kimbell, Stephen Fagan

Patent number: 11066173Abstract: A multi-function credenza includes at least one cabinet with a first top surface and a seat adjacent the cabinet. The seat has a convertible seat back for converting to a second top surface adjacent to the first top surface when the seat is stowed. A multi-function credenza in an aircraft cabin includes a first cabinet that has a first inboard panel and a first top surface, a second cabinet that has a second inboard panel and a second top surface, and a stowable seat located between the first cabinet and the second cabinet. A stowable seat includes a seat back that has a first side adapted for seating in a first mode and a second side adapted as a working surface in a second mode. The seat back articulates between the first mode and the second mode for deploying and stowing the seat, respectively.Type: GrantFiled: October 30, 2017Date of Patent: July 20, 2021Assignee: Textron Innovations, Inc.Inventors: David Wayne Davis, Frank Joseph Rowe, Jason Michael Decker, Matthew Robert Harrell

Patent number: 10349489Abstract: An adaptable skylight includes a frame facing an interior of an enclosure having an opening for allowing light to pass. An opacity-control pane adjacent the opening allows a variable amount of light to pass, and an artificial light source illuminates the frame. An aircraft skylight assembly includes a variable pane, an artificial light source for illuminating portions of the skylight assembly, and a controller configured for adjusting an amount of external light transmission through the variable pane and an amount of artificial light illumination. An internal ambiance lighting system includes the adaptable skylight having a dimmable pane for providing transmission of a variable amount of external light into an enclosure, the artificial light illuminates the frame surrounding the adaptable skylight, and the controller automatically adjusts external light transmission through the adaptable skylight and illumination of the frame based on a lighting preference.Type: GrantFiled: October 27, 2017Date of Patent: July 9, 2019Assignee: Textron Innovation, Inc.Inventors: Michael Scott Robinson, Frank Joseph Rowe, Todd Alan Thisius
